aspUpdateProgress - 抑制换行符

作者:编程家 分类: 编程代码 时间:2025-08-12

使用asp:UpdateProgress - 抑制换行符

在ASP.NET网页开发中,我们经常需要在页面上显示一些长时间运行的操作的进度信息,以提升用户体验。而使用asp:UpdateProgress控件,可以轻松实现这一功能,并且还可以抑制换行符的显示,使进度信息更加整洁。

在本文中,我们将介绍如何使用asp:UpdateProgress控件来抑制换行符,并提供一个简单的案例代码来演示其用法。

案例代码

首先,我们需要在ASP.NET网页中添加一个asp:UpdateProgress控件。该控件通常与asp:ScriptManager控件一起使用,以便在页面上进行异步的部分刷新。

以下是一个简单的ASP.NET网页,其中包含了asp:UpdateProgress控件:

html

Loading...


正在加载,请稍候...

在上述代码中,我们首先使用asp:ScriptManager控件来启用页面的部分刷新功能。然后,我们添加了一个asp:UpdateProgress控件,并通过AssociatedUpdatePanelID属性将其与一个asp:UpdatePanel控件关联起来。在ProgressTemplate中,我们可以自定义进度信息的显示内容,这里我们使用了一段简单的HTML代码来显示一个加载动画和一条提示信息。

接下来,我们在UpdatePanel中放置了需要进行异步刷新的内容。这部分内容可以是任意的ASP.NET控件或HTML代码。

当页面进行异步刷新时,asp:UpdateProgress控件就会自动显示,并在异步操作完成后自动隐藏。通过使用asp:UpdateProgress控件,我们可以在页面上显示一个漂亮的进度信息,提升用户体验。

使用asp:UpdateProgress控件可以轻松实现在ASP.NET网页上显示长时间运行操作的进度信息。通过抑制换行符的显示,我们可以让进度信息更加整洁。在本文中,我们介绍了asp:UpdateProgress控件的用法,并提供了一个案例代码来演示其具体实现。希望本文对你在ASP.NET网页开发中使用asp:UpdateProgress控件有所帮助。